Joint Statement by Heads ofDelegation of the OSCE Minsk Group Co-Chair Countries and the Foreign Ministersof Azerbaijan and Armenia:

On the occasion of the OSCEMinisterial Council Meeting in Kiev, the Heads of Delegation of the OSCE MinskGroup Co-Chair countries (Foreign Minister of the Russian Federation SergeiLavrov, Minister for European Affairs of France Thierry Repentin, AssistantSecretary of State for European and Eurasian Affairs Victoria Nuland) and theForeign Minister of Azerbaijan Elmar Mammadyarov and Foreign Minister ofArmenia Edward Nalbandian agreed to continue working together on a just andpeaceful resolution of the Nagorno-Karabakh conflict on the basis what has beenalready achieved.

The Co-Chair Heads of Delegation welcomed the recent resumption of high-leveldialogue between the Presidents of Azerbaijan and Armenia, and expressed theirhope that upcoming meetings will advance the peace process.  Theyencouraged the sides to consider measures that would reduce tensions in theregion.

The Foreign Ministers of Azerbaijan and Armenia agreed to meet again in early2014 under the auspices of the Minsk Group Co-Chairs, in order to facilitatefurther talks at the highest level.  The Ministers noted that the peopleof the region expect and deserve progress in settlement of the conflict thathas endured far too long, and expressed their appreciation for the mediationrole of the Co-Chair countries.
